What is a fair price for auto glass work in Merrifield, Virginia?

In Merrifield, a basic resin chip repair is usually $60–$150 (and often free if you have comprehensive insurance). A standard windshield replacement is typically $250–$450, while newer cars with forward-facing cameras that require ADAS recalibration might cost $600–$1,000. Use these numbers as a benchmark when you compare quotes.

Does insurance cover my windshield in Virginia?

If you have comprehensive coverage in Virginia, glass damage is usually covered. Chip repairs frequently have no deductible. Most Merrifield shops will help you check your coverage and bill your insurer directly, so be sure to mention it when asking for a quote.
